@reuben42 Didn't you get an email explaining the reasons?

Plusnet will no longer be supplying a phone service, so they are transferring those who want to keep a landline over to EE. Plusnet & EE are part of the same BT group. That's why Plusnet chose EE.

@reuben42 

Just to confuse things - you don't have to leave PN and if you use PN email which hasn't already been migrated to Greeby you lose that.

 

To stay with PN and keep a phone service you would need to set up a VOIP account with somebody and port your number to them once PN have changed your service to internet only.
